Ingredients
- 25 grams Dried seaweed
- 227 grams Organic Grass Fed Ground Beef
- 6 cloves Garlic, minced, divided
- 3-½ tablespoons Soy sauce soup, divided
- 1 tbsp sesame seed oil
- 8 cups Water
Preparation
Soak the dried seaweed in water for 10 minutes.
Add the ground beef to a large bowl along with 2 minced garlic cloves and 1 tbsp soy sauce. Put aside.
After 10 minutes, rinse and clean the algae 2-3 times. Cut into small pieces. Add 2 minced garlic cloves, 1 tablespoon of soy sauce and sesame oil.
Sauté the beef mixture over medium-high heat without using oil. When about 80% of the beef is browned, add the water, then the seaweed mixture. Bring to a boil. When the water begins to boil, lower the heat to medium and cook for 30 minutes.
Add the rest of the minced garlic and the soy sauce soup, then cook for another 5 minutes.
